Есть два вида команд, используемых в Linux: Встроенные команды оболочки и команды Linux.
Команда jobs в Linux позволяет пользователю напрямую взаимодействовать с процессами в текущей оболочке. Задания имеют три возможных состояния в Linux: передний план, фон и остановлено. – А что это значит? Чуть позже мы объясним подробнее. Сначала давайте рассмотрим некоторые инструменты, встроенные в команду Jobs. Управление работой имеет несколько различных функций. Каждое можно побежать независимо. Вот таблица команд, связанных с управлением заданиями. Команда Описание jobs Список заданий в текущей оболочке bg %n Отправить процесс в фоновом режиме fg
Как вы видите, у нас есть работающий сервер Linux в облаке Amazon, и нам нужно следить за ним. Мы также можем включить мониторинг, а вы можете отслеживать облако инфраструктуры AWS, используя сервисы Cloudwatch в AWS. Вы также получите использование облака в AWS. Существует множество инструментов с открытым исходным кодом для мониторинга инфраструктуры облачного сервера, таких как Elasticsearch, Nagios, cacti, Zabbix и т. д. Мы уже настроили эти инструменты. Установите инструмент мониторинга Elasticsearch и Nagios.
Циклы позволяют запускать одну или несколько команд несколько раз, пока не будет выполнено определенное условие. Однако иногда вам может понадобиться изменить поток цикла и завершить цикл или только текущую итерацию. В Bash операторы break и continue позволяют контролировать выполнение цикла. Команда break в Bash Оператор break завершает текущий цикл и передает управление программой команде, следующей за прерванным циклом. Он используется для выхода из for, while, until, или select. Синтаксис оператора break принимает следующую форму: break [n]
pidof утилита командной строки, которая позволяет вам найти идентификатор процесса работающей программы В этой статье мы объясним, как использовать команду pidof в Linux. Как использовать команду pidof Существуют разные реализации pidof для дистрибутивов Red Hat и Debian. В дистрибутивах Red Hat команда pidof является частью пакета procps-ng, а в Debian – частью sysvinit-utils. Мы рассмотрим варианты, которые являются общими для обеих реализаций. Синтаксис команды pidof следующий: pidof [OPTIONS] PROGRAM_NAME Команда принимает ноль или более имен в качестве аргументов, но обычно вы
timeout, это утилита командной строки, которая запускает указанную команду и завершает ее, если она все еще выполняется через определенный промежуток времени. Другими словами, timeout позволяет запустить команду с ограничением по времени. Команда timeout является частью пакета основных утилит GNU, который устанавливается практически в любом дистрибутиве Linux. Это удобно, когда вы хотите запустить команду, у которой нет встроенной опции тайм-аута. В этой статье мы объясним, как использовать команду timeout в Linux. Как использовать команду timeout
Команда at в Linux может использоваться для планирования заданий, которые не выполняются по регулярному расписанию. Это можно сравнить с концепцией Crontab в Linux, которая является лучшим способом автоматизации повторяющихся задач. В этой статье мы покажем, как вы можете использовать команду «at» для планирования выполнения задач и команд на определенное время в будущем. Установка по команде в Linux Прежде чем начать, вы должны проверить, установлено ли «at» в вашей системе. Он не установлен по умолчанию во
id это утилита командной строки, которая печатает реальные и эффективные идентификаторы пользователей и групп. Использование команды id Синтаксис команды id следующий: id [OPTIONS] [USERNAME] Если имя пользователя опущено, команда id отображает информацию о текущем вошедшем в систему пользователе. При вызове без какой-либо опции, команда id печатает реальный идентификатор пользователя (uid), реальный идентификатор основной группы пользователя (gid) и реальные идентификаторы дополнительных групп (groups), к которым принадлежит пользователь. Эффективный идентификатор пользователя, идентификатор группы и дополнительные идентификаторы группы печатаются только
В этой статье мы расскажем о команде uname. uname – утилита командной строки, которая печатает основную информацию об имени операционной системы и системном оборудовании Команда uname uname – инструмент, который чаще всего используется для определения архитектуры процессора, имени хоста системы и версии ядра, работающего в системе. Синтаксис команды uname принимает следующую форму: uname [OPTIONS]… Возможны следующие варианты: -s, ( –kernel-name) – печатает имя ядра. -n, ( –nodename) – печатает имя узла системы (имя хоста). Это имя, которое система использует
Часовой пояс – это географический регион с одинаковым стандартным временем. Обычно часовой пояс устанавливается во время установки операционной системы, но его можно легко изменить позднее. Использование правильного часового пояса необходимо для многих задач и процессов, связанных с системами. Например, демон cron использует часовой пояс системы для выполнения заданий cron. Часовой пояс также используется для временных меток журналов. В этой статьи рассматриваются шаги, необходимые для установки или изменения часового пояса в Linux. Проверка текущего часового пояса timedatectl –
Linux – отличная и продвинутая операционная система, но она не идеальна. Время от времени некоторые приложения могут начать работать нерегулярно и перестать отвечать на запросы или начать использовать много системных ресурсов. Не отвечающие приложения не могут быть перезапущены, потому что исходный процесс приложения никогда не завершается полностью. Единственное решение – либо перезагрузить систему, либо завершить процесс приложения. Есть несколько утилит, которые позволяют вам завершать ошибочные процессы и команда kill является наиболее часто используемой. Команда kill Команда kill
Crontab используется для автоматизации всех типов задач в системах Linux. Это особенно важный навык для начинающих системных администраторов. Это может быть довольно сложно начать, если вы новичок. Синтаксис отличается от большинства других команд. По этой причине эта статья будет содержать немного дополнительной справочной информации, прежде чем мы покажем вам некоторые из применений. Не пугайтесь crontab Для нас Crontab был одной из самых пугающих концепций Linux как новичок. В то время, когда мы познакомились с ‘crontab’,
В операционных системах Linux и UNIX общий ресурс Windows можно смонтировать в определенной точке монтирования в дереве локальных каталогов, используя cifsпараметр mountкоманды. Общая интернет-файловая система (CIFS) – это сетевой протокол обмена файлами. CIFS является формой SMB. В этой статье мы объясним, как вручную и автоматически монтировать общие папки Windows в системах Linux. Установка клиентских пакетов CIFS Чтобы смонтировать общий ресурс Windows в системе Linux, сначала необходимо установить клиентский пакет CIFS. Установка клиента CIFS в Ubuntu и Debian: